In a learning context, the metaphor of scaffolding was first introduced by Wood, Bruner, and Ross in 1976. Indigenization on the other hand refers to the process of enhancing curriculum competencies, education resources, and teaching-learning processes in relation to the bio-geographical, historical, and socio-cultural context of the learners' community. It helps teachers and students comprehend concepts by relating and presenting a lesson in the context of the prevailing local environment, culture, and resources. In contextual learning courses, applications are often based on occupational activitiesideally authentic, non-contrived, real-world tasks.
